18041 sujets
Questions générales et questions de débutants
re-salut à toi aussi,
Je vais te re-répondre à ce sujet là, ainsi qu'à ton autre sujet qui a disparu du forum.
Je disais donc, si tu veux enregistrer deux variables dans une seule, tu peux utiliser un array (tableau).
Ou bien, si tu veux afficher sous forme de texte tes deux variables sur une seule ligne, tu peux utiliser la concaténation.
Voir exemples ci-dessous :
Concernant ton autre sujet qui a disparu, tu voulais réaliser un formulaire où l'on peut rentrer un mot de passe numérique, en appuyant sur des boutons.
Voici le code complet que j'ai réalisé pour ta demande. Oublie le code que tu avais trouvé, c'est vraiment pas propre du tout (avec plein de tableaux et des formulaires mal écrit)
Je vais te re-répondre à ce sujet là, ainsi qu'à ton autre sujet qui a disparu du forum.
Je disais donc, si tu veux enregistrer deux variables dans une seule, tu peux utiliser un array (tableau).
Ou bien, si tu veux afficher sous forme de texte tes deux variables sur une seule ligne, tu peux utiliser la concaténation.
Voir exemples ci-dessous :
<?php
$ip = $_SERVER['PHP_SELF'];
$ips = $_SERVER['SERVER_NAME'];
$tab = array($ip, $ips);
$texte = $ip . ' - ' . $ips;
print_r($tab);
echo $texte;
?>
Concernant ton autre sujet qui a disparu, tu voulais réaliser un formulaire où l'on peut rentrer un mot de passe numérique, en appuyant sur des boutons.
Voici le code complet que j'ai réalisé pour ta demande. Oublie le code que tu avais trouvé, c'est vraiment pas propre du tout (avec plein de tableaux et des formulaires mal écrit)
<!DOCTYPE html>
<html>
<head>
<meta charset="utf-8" />
<title>Pavé numérique</title>
</head>
<body>
<script>
function setNumber(n){
document.getElementById('code').value += n;
}
function erase(){
var code = document.getElementById('code').value;
document.getElementById('code').value = code.substring(0,code.length-1);
}
</script>
<form action="tonfichier.php" method="post">
<fieldset>
<legend>Saisie de mot de passe numérique</legend>
<button type="button" onclick="setNumber(0)">0</button>
<button type="button" onclick="setNumber(1)">1</button>
<button type="button" onclick="setNumber(2)">2</button>
<button type="button" onclick="setNumber(3)">3</button>
<button type="button" onclick="setNumber(4)">4</button>
<button type="button" onclick="setNumber(5)">5</button>
<button type="button" onclick="setNumber(6)">6</button>
<button type="button" onclick="setNumber(7)">7</button>
<button type="button" onclick="setNumber(8)">8</button>
<button type="button" onclick="setNumber(9)">9</button>
<button type="button" onclick="erase()"><=</button><br/>
<br/>
<label for="code">Mot de passe :</label>
<input type="password" id="code" name="code" readonly /><br/>
<br/>
<input type="submit" value="Envoyer" />
</fieldset>
</form>
</body>
</html>